Factors Affecting Cost
- Soil Condition: The type and stability of the soil can influence the complexity and cost of the foundation.
- Foundation Size: Larger foundations require more materials and labor, increasing the overall cost.
- Material Quality: Higher quality materials may cost more but can offer better durability and longevity.
- Labor Rates: Local labor rates in Pleasant Grove, UT can vary, affecting the total construction cost.
- Permits and Inspections: Fees for necessary permits and inspections can add to the overall expense.
- Site Preparation: The need for clearing, grading, and excavation can impact the cost.
- Weather Conditions: Adverse weather can delay construction and increase costs due to extended project timelines.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Pleasant Grove, UT) |
---|---|
Site Preparation | $1,000 - $3,000 |
Excavation and Grading | $1,500 - $4,000 |
Concrete Slab (per sq. ft.) | $5 - $10 |
Reinforcement (Rebar) | $1 - $2 per sq. ft. |
Plumbing Installation | $1,000 - $3,000 |
Electrical Conduits | $500 - $1,500 |
Vapor Barrier Installation | $0.50 - $1 per sq. ft. |
Finishing and Curing | $2 - $4 per sq. ft. |
